AT_abc296_a [ABC296A] Alternately
题目描述
有 $N$ 个人排成一列。队列的状态由一个长度为 $N$ 的字符串 $S$ 给出,从前往后第 $i$ 个人,如果 $S$ 的第 $i$ 个字符是 `M`,则为男性,如果是 `F`,则为女性。
请判断这些人是否男女交替排列。
当且仅当不存在相邻的男性或相邻的女性时,才称为男女交替排列。
输入格式
输入以如下格式从标准输入读入。
> $N$ $S$
输出格式
如果男女交替排列,则输出 `Yes`,否则输出 `No`。
说明/提示
### 限制条件
- $1 \leq N \leq 100$
- $N$ 是整数
- $S$ 是仅由 `M` 和 `F` 组成的长度为 $N$ 的字符串
### 样例解释 1
不存在相邻的男性或相邻的女性,男女交替排列。
由 ChatGPT 4.1 翻译